Mathematics can and must be learned by all students…The alliance of factual knowledge, procedural proficiency, and conceptual understanding makes all three components usable in powerful ways…Students of all ages  have a considerable knowledge base on which to build, including ideas developed in prior school instruction and those acquired through everyday experience.

Principles and Standards for School Mathematics

National Council of Teachers of Mathematics, 2000
